Welcome to Wide Open Roams, where we’re chasing adventure in our EarthRoamer LTS 192. We’re Jacob and Elissa—entrepreneurs and full-time road dwellers—exploring the country one backroad at a time. What started as a way to travel while managing our real estate properties turned into a full-time lifestyle, blending work, adventure, and off-grid living. Whether we’re parked in the mountains, the desert, or by the coast, we’re sharing the highs, lows, and lessons of life on the road.

We have made it to Oregon to embark on one of our bucket list trips… exploring the entire Oregon coast! Except this trip is the antithesis of what the EarthRoamer is built for. We’re about to go into small touristy towns with almost no dispersed camping. Come with us as we travel 362 miles from South to North along the iconic Highway 101. We explore stunning Oregon beaches, hike through storms, and see what it’s like to use our off-grid expedition vehicle in places it probably shouldn’t go. In this video, we stay in state parks, navigate an RV park, and for the first time ever, hook our EarthRoamer up to shore power. It’s a true test of whether an overland rig belongs in the "civilized" travel world of the Pacific Northwest.
